Machine Bodies brings together early paintings in which enlarged fragments of analogue machines lose their functional identity and begin to resemble bodies, organs or unfamiliar beings. Through shifts of scale and ambiguous framing, technical objects become anthropomorphic without resolving into fixed figures. These works mark the beginning of Kőszeghy’s long-term investigation into the unstable boundary between object, machine and living presence.
